**Responsibilities**:
- Greet and assist patients as they arrive; ensure a lasting positive impression for them- Responsible for optimizing the appointment schedule by ensuring the day is full, with limited gaps- Effectively manage recall system and accurately maintain patient database- Manage patient calls and inquiries about appointments, confirmations, amendments and cancellations- Process referral letters and other patient correspondence upon receipt from provider; manage and file all patient records and charts

About You:
- Minimum 1 year Dental Admin experience required- Clinical background and experience with dental software programs considered an asset#LI-BD1
